On October 4, 2023, the Church of Scientology in Rome hosted a pivotal conference celebrating Italy's Day of Remembrance and Welcoming. This event honored the memory of 398 migrant victims of a tragic Mediterranean shipwreck in 2013, while emphasizing the importance of humane and rights-based approaches to migration and integration.

The conference featured partnerships with various organizations dedicated to human rights, including Mediatori Mediterranei and IDOS Study Centre. Attendees were encouraged to access the 2023 Immigration Dossier for free, highlighting the commitment to informed dialogue.

Key speakers, including Dr. Beatrice Covassi and Dr. Alessandra Morelli, underscored the necessity of promoting regular migration, reforming citizenship rights, and fostering interreligious dialogue. They called for policies that prioritize human dignity and a comprehensive migration management system.

The discussions highlighted that migration should not be viewed as an emergency but rather as an integral aspect of human experience. Participants advocated for a cultural shift that recognizes migrants as valuable contributors to society, Human rights conference noting that they account for 9% of Italy's GDP.

In a powerful conclusion, a video underscored the principles of the UN Universal Declaration of Human Rights, reinforcing the idea that dignity and rights must be upheld for all individuals. Supported by the Church of Scientology and various international movements, this conference served as a vital platform for dialogue on the necessity of compassion and respect within the migration discourse.
